        Programming skills open doors to exciting opportunities.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ics predicts a 13% growth in computer-related jobs by 2030. Software developers will see a 22% increase in demand. Many developers choose self-teaching. In fact, 69% of developers in a Stack Overflow survey learned independently. Choosing the Right Programming Language

Choosing the right programming language depends on your goals. Web development often uses H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. Data science might require Python or R. Game development could involve C++ or Unity. Research the languages that align with your interests. Start with one language and master it. This approach builds confidence and skills.

Utilizing Online Resources

Top Online Platforms for Learning Programming

Learning programming has never been easier with so many online resources available. Coursera offers various courses in coding languages like Python, Java, and C++. You can find classes for beginners and more advanced topics like artificial intelligence. Codecademy provides interactive lessons that help you learn by doing. freeCodeCamp is another great platform that offers free coding lessons and projects. You can also explore LinkedIn Learning for high-quality courses that cover various aspects of programming. Each platform has unique features, so try a few to see which one suits your style.

Recommended Books and Tools

Books and tools can be valuable companions on your journey to learning programming. "Automate the Boring Stuff with Python" by Al Sweigart is a popular choice for beginners. This book teaches practical applications of Python. "Eloquent JavaScript" by Marijn Haverbeke is another excellent resource for those interested in web development. For tools, consider using Visual Studio Code as your code editor. This tool offers a user-friendly interface and supports multiple languages. GitHub is essential for version control and collaboration. These resources will enhance your learning experience.

Coding by Hand and Personal Projects

Coding by hand boosts understanding and retention. Writing code on paper or a whiteboard forces you to think through problems. This method helps in job interviews where you often need to demonstrate skills without a computer. Start small with simple algorithms or data structures. Personal projects let you apply what you've learned. Build a website, create an app, or develop a game. These projects showcase your skills to potential employers. Learning programming becomes more engaging when you see tangible results.

Detailed Overview of Certifications

AWS Certified Developer-Associate

The AWS Certified Developer-Associate certification focuses on cloud-based applications. You learn to design, deploy, and maintain AWS applications. This certification enhances your understanding of AWS services. Employers value this credential for cloud-related roles. The certification boosts your credibility in the tech industry.

CIW Web Development Professional

The CIW Web Development Professional certification covers essential web technologies. You gain skills in H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. This certification prepares you for web development roles. Employers recognize the value of CIW credentials. The certification helps you stand out in the competitive job market.

Google Certified Professional Cloud Developer

The Google Certified Professional Cloud Developer certification focuses on the Google Cloud Platform. You learn to build and manage cloud applications. This certification enhances your cloud development skills. Employers seek candidates with Google Cloud expertise. The certification increases your chances of securing a cloud-related position.

Using Debugging Tools

Debugging tools are essential in learning programming. These tools help identify and fix errors in your code. Understanding how to use debugging tools improves efficiency. Start with simple tools like browser developer tools for web development. Advanced tools like PyCharm or Visual Studio Code offer more features. Practice using these tools regularly. Familiarity with debugging tools enhances problem-solving skills.
